Most fans only know Pattie Mallette as Justin Bieber’s mother, but with her memoir on the way titled Nothing But Up fans will get to learn more about the pop stars mother.

The memoir will be released to stores on September 18, 2012 and will provide fans an insight to another side of Bieber‘s life.  Not many know that Pattie was a teen mom who had to overcome a drug and alcohol addiction.  She tells her story of being a young girl who felt unloved and abandoned.  She talks about how she was a teenager who made some poor choices.  Pattie mentions how when she was young woman she tried to commit suicide and could hardly bear to believe that God would ever care for her. One who messed up, got pregnant, and got a second chance. Every reader will find themselves somewhere in Pattie’s painful journey of redemption. They will be encouraged by her example that what was once broken can become whole.

The ‘Boyfriend‘ hitmaker’s mother Pattie Mallette gave birth to him when she was just 18 and Justin, who is now 18, says being so close in age has made them best friends.  Speaking on 2Day FM’s Kyle and Jackie O show, he said: “She’s amazing… I was definitely an accident, it’s great my mom is super young, she’s a friend and a mom, she’s always been really strict, she’s still keeps me in line.”
